How to play Anti-Knight Consecutive Sudoku 6x6

Anti-Knight Consecutive Sudoku 6x6 Rules

Consecutive Sudoku: Standard Sudoku rules apply (1-6 in each row, column, and box) with the added twist of bars between some squares. These bars mean the numbers in those squares must be consecutive (differ by 1).

Anti-Knight Consecutive Sudoku 6x6 Additional Rules:

  • Anti-Knight Sudoku all cells at a chess knight move (at a distance of 2 by 1) must hold different numbers.

Using the Markings:
Pay close attention to the consecutive markers while placing numbers. If two cells are connected by a bar, the numbers you place in them must differ by exactly 1.
Conversely, if there's no marking between two cells, the numbers in those cells cannot be consecutive.

Anti-Knight Consecutive Sudoku 6x6 = Anti-Knight Sudoku 6x6 + Consecutive Sudoku 6x6.
